Your scanner says 8,000 vulnerabilities. Reality says forty. Predictive Threat Exposure Management (PTEM) ranks every vulnerability, control, and remediation action by the exposure each creates — combining threat actor activity, asset criticality, and live control telemetry into one queue. CVSS scores get a vote; they don't get the decision. When patching isn't viable, PTEM scores the compensating controls actually mitigating the threat, and as AI-scale exploit chains emerge, defenses re-score continuously — surfacing when controls that work individually no longer hold in combination. Every item carries a dollar impact figure, so the CFO, audit committee, and security team read the same dashboard in the same language. This solution sheet covers the prioritization view inside the Dataminr for Cyber Defense suite, its key benefits, and the capabilities inside PTEM: intel-driven risk prioritization, automated attack path modeling, MITRE-level financial modeling, and Continuous Control Monitoring.
